Island Queen Cruises Welcomes the Miami Lady


Miami, FL (June 19, 2008) – Island Queen Cruises has added a new vessel to its fleet. After 11 months to construct and a remarkable 21 day expedition from the waters of Wisconsin to Biscayne Bay, the Miami Lady is scheduled to begin its’ maiden voyage as early as next week.

The Miami Lady will offer upgraded amenities, as the most modern sightseeing boat in South Florida. Holding 149 passengers and built entirely of aluminum, the 74 foot vessel will replace the reputable Pink Lady, which is set for retreat after touring Biscayne Bay as part of the Island Queen Cruises fleet for over a decade.

When asked about the Pink Lady’s retirement, “I’m going to miss her,” says Haley Sofge, General Office Manager of Island Queen Cruises. He goes on to say, “But it was time for a change. Skipperliner worked with us to design and produce a well built boat, entirely of aluminum for longevity.” This Friday marks the last day of training for Island Queen employees aboard the new Miami Lady, which will begin regular sightseeing tours and dance cruises as of next week.
